Ordinals
beta
Sat 1908003932714087
decimal
742806.182714087
degree
0°112806′918″182714087‴
percentile
90.85733022918534%
name
aiijkwfycmc
cycle
0
epoch
3
period
368
block
742806
offset
182714087
timestamp
2022-06-29 06:14:18 UTC
rarity
common
prev
next